I don’t see any similarities between this drama snd Valentine. The events here are all in the past , no mention of reincarnation, the leads are humans not some fantastic beings like the ml in Valentine. The story is that the humans fight against evil god of death (Satan), he first possesses a king, then they manage to make him leave king’s body and shut him in a painting. However he curses the country and the draught and famine occur. They have to perform a ritual to bring rain. During the ritual Satan escapes the painting and another goddess has to force him into the ml’s body and make the ml blind in order Satan could not use his powers. The ml’s sight is given to the fl, who is blind from birth. So they kind of complete each other. The 1st episode is like a prologue, because the leads are still kids here.
